もっと読み込む

:information_source: 概要 さらにトピック/投稿/ユーザー/グループ/その他を読み込むためにクリックする必要がある「もっと読み込む」ボタンを追加します
:eyeglasses: プレビュー https://discourse.theme-creator.io/theme/RGJ/load-more-button
:hammer_and_wrench: リポジトリ GitHub - communiteq/discourse-tc-load-more-button · GitHub
:question: インストールガイド テーマまたはテーマコンポーネントのインストール方法
:open_book: Discourse テーマは初めて? Discourse テーマの使い方の初心者ガイド

このテーマコンポーネントをインストール

「被覆されたユーザーからの手動入力なしに、そのようなフィードまたはランディングページの下部に追加のメディアを表示する」という要件を満たさないようにするために、「もっと読み込む」ボタンを追加します。

詳細はこちら: Time to reconsider infinite scroll?

トピック一覧

トピック表示

ユーザーディレクトリ

詳細な説明…

「いいね!」 4

はは、いいね!僕もこれを試してみようかと思ってたんだ。ボタンをサイドバーに配置するか、フローティングさせるか考えてたところ。お疲れ様でした!:clap:

「いいね!」 2


モバイル端末では、(右)親指でボタンに届きにくいです :slight_smile:

中央揃えにするとより良いと思います。

「いいね!」 3

モバイルで中央揃えにする:

@use "lib/viewport";

@include viewport.until(md) {

  .load-more-btn.btn.btn-primary {
    display: block;
    margin: 0 auto;   
  }
}
「いいね!」 2

とても素晴らしいです、ありがとうございます!Discourse サイトで明確に発生しているバグの報告があります。

このサイトは非常に小さく、学生のログインまでほとんどのコンテンツは非表示になっています。そのため、ランディングページには投稿が5件しかありません。それにもかかわらず、「もっと読み込む」ボタンが表示されてしまいます(本来は表示されるべきではありません)。このボタンを押すと消えますが、少し上にスクロールしてから再度下にスクロールすると、再び表示されます。

トピックページでは問題なく動作します。それらは一般公開されていないため、私の言葉を信じていただくしかありません。

もちろん、あなたが余暇を使ってこの作業をされていることは理解していますが、報告しておこうと思いました。もう一度、ありがとうございます!

「いいね!」 1